How do you differentiate between staphylococcus and streptococcus?
Streptococci are Gram-positive cocci that grow in pairs or chains. They are readily distinguished from staphylococci by their Gram-stain appearance and by a negative catalase test. More than 30 species have been identified.
What test is used to differentiate staphylococcus from Streptococcus species?
The catalase test is important in distinguishing streptococci (catalase-negative) staphylococci which are catalase positive. The test is performed by flooding an agar slant or broth culture with several drops of 3% hydrogen peroxide. Catalase-positive cultures bubble at once.

How can you differentiate between Staphylococcus aureus and Staphylococcus epidermidis?
aureus is often hemolytic on blood agar; S. epidermidis is non hemolytic. Staphylococci are facultative anaerobes that grow by aerobic respiration or by fermentation that yields principally lactic acid. The bacteria are catalase-positive and oxidase-negative.
How can you distinguish staphylococci and streptococci under the microscope?
Staphylococcus and Micrococcus spp. are catalase positive, whereas Streptococcus and Enterococcus spp. are catalase negative. If a Gram-positive cocci is catalase positive and presumed to be a staphylococci, the coagulase test is often performed.
What test is used to distinguish between staphylococci and streptococci quizlet?
The catalase test is a particularly important test used to determine whether a gram-positive cocci is a staphylococci or a streptococci. Catalase is an enzyme that converts hydrogen peroxide to water and oxygen gas.

What are the tests used to differentiate pathogenic staphylococci from non pathogenic staphylococci?
Mannitol fermenting action of Staphylococci is very closely related with the production of coagulase, furthermore, this character is often used to differentiate between the pathogenic Staphylococci and the non-pathogenic ones.
How do you differentiate staphylococcus?
Coagulase testing is the single most reliable method for identifying Staphylococcus aureus[9]. Coagulase production can be detected using either the slide coagulase test (SCT) or the tube coagulase test (TCT).

Does Streptococcus give a positive or negative catalase test?
Streptococcus: Streptococcus give negative results for the catalase test as it does not produce catalase enzyme in the cell. Staphylococcus: Staphylococcus give positive results for the catalase test as it produces the catalase enzyme.
What is the binary fission of Streptococcus and Staphylococcus?
Streptococcus: The binary fission of Streptococcus occurs in one linear direction (single axis). Staphylococcus: The binary fission of Staphylococcus occurs in various directions (multiple axes).
